动力刀塔插齿晚的编程需要遵循一定的步骤和指令,以下是一些关键步骤和要点:
设定加工坐标系
绝对坐标系:将工件的原点设置为参考点。
相对坐标系:以当前位置为基准。
运动指令
直线插补指令 (G01):控制机械轴沿直线路径移动到指定位置。
圆弧插补指令 (G02/G03):控制机械轴沿圆弧路径移动到指定位置。
螺旋线插补指令:控制机械轴沿螺旋线路径移动。
速度指令
进给速度指令:控制机械轴在加工过程中的移动速度。
切削速度指令:控制机械轴在切削过程中的旋转速度。
工具补偿指令
考虑到刀具厚度等因素,进行工具补偿,以确保加工结果的准确性。
循环指令
对于重复执行的操作,可以使用循环指令 (如G81、G82、G83等) 提高编程效率。
基本指令
G00:快速移动指令,用于将刀具快速从一个位置移动到另一个位置。
G90:绝对编程模式指令,用于定义坐标系原点。
G91:相对编程模式指令,用于定义相对于当前位置的移动。
坐标系统指令 (G54-G59):选择使用哪个工件坐标系进行加工。
示例编程
假设我们要在动力刀塔上进行插齿加工,以下是一个简单的编程示例:
```gcode
; 设定工件坐标系为G54
G54
; 快速移动到起始位置
G00 X10 Y20
; 直线插补到目标位置
G01 X30 Y40 F100
; 进行切削
G02 X40 Y50 I10 J20 F200
; 循环执行切削操作
G81 X40 Y50 I10 J20 F200重复5次
; 快速移动到结束位置
G00 X10 Y20
```
建议
熟悉指令:确保熟悉并理解插齿机编程中使用的各种指令。
工具补偿:根据刀具的厚度和规格进行适当的工具补偿,以确保加工精度。
测试:在实际加工前,进行模拟测试以验证编程的正确性。
优化:根据加工效果调整进给速度和切削速度,以达到最佳的加工效率和质量。
通过以上步骤和技巧,可以有效地进行动力刀塔插齿晚的编程。